Biography

Bill serves as CMF’s senior vice president of information technology and membership systems. Bill has more than 20 years of IT experience. He is a Salesforce MVP and shares his talents to support national projects as a leader in the United Philanthropy Forum’s Knowledge Management system, an integrated Website (Drupal) and Salesforce solution for philanthropy serving organizations, as well as a leader of the nonprofit Salesforce community that built Outbound Funds. Outside of work, Bill stays busy having fun outdoors with his wife and four children.

Describe what you do in your role.

I provide IT leadership and support to CMF and our Michigan community of philanthropy, ensuring that we’re all equipped with technology and software to collaborate and work effectively. I also provide more direct and customized support to CMF members through the development of websites, providing technology solutions and raising awareness about online security. In addition to technology, I lead CMF’s membership systems, providing guidance on your membership and can help you to get engaged with our CMF community.
